Deputies are looking for a couple accused of using a stun gun to rob a DeBary man in his home.
Jesse Adkins, 36, of Osteen, and Stephanie Campaign, 29, of Deltona, knocked on the door of a man's house on Angeles Road, waited for him to answer the door and then barged in while holding an active stun gun to his face, according to the Volusia County Sheriff's Office.
The robbery took place around 2 a.m. March 17, deputies said.
Adkins accused the man of beating up someone one and threatened him. The man denied beating up anyone and then Adkins demanded to know where he kept his "stash," according to the Sheriff's Office.
Adkins and Campaign left the premises with cash, a cellphone, a jar containing up to 4 grams of marijuana and a blue pocket knife, deputies said.
Warrants have been issued for both suspects. Detectives said they are armed and dangerous. Campaign has a long arrest record that includes drug possession, robbery, grand theft and burglary. Adkins' previous arrests have included aggravated assault with a deadly weapon, heroin possession, retail theft and credit card fraud.
